Boston Molasses Flood
- Written by: Inception Point Ai
- Original Recording
-
Overall0
-
Performance0
-
Story0
When a massive storage tank ruptured in Boston's North End on January 15, 1919, it unleashed 2.3 million gallons of molasses that killed 21 people and reshaped American industrial safety standards. Lucien Graves explores this bizarre yet devastating disaster through the catastrophic event, engineering failures, and landmark legal battle that followed.
